Waveform previews for Crestfall uploads: each track gets a downsampled peak file rendered at upload time. Cost scales with sample resolution and preview width, not track length, so storage is predictable. Budget roughly one preview per upload plus regenerations on re-encode. Don't raise resolution without checking render-queue headroom first. Current sizing constants:

tuning table, yahap-hahip:
BUDGETS = {
    "praiel": 88,
    "quenox": 61,
    "nordor": 332,
    "gorix": 835,
    "ruswyn": 186,
}

# ScanBridge Environments

ScanBridge handles barcode scanner ingestion for Pellworth Retail's point-of-sale fleet. Three environments exist: dev (shared sandbox, resets nightly), staging (mirrors production hardware emulators), and production. Support should reproduce scanner pairing issues in staging first, since dev firmware stubs differ from real devices. Each environment uses its own broker and decode profile. The staging environment currently runs with the following configuration values.

config for kahif-tafog:
[lamdor]
port = 5432
team = holdor
host = lamdor.ordinsys.example
region = north-1
access_code = ac_98de10
timeout_ms = 1500

Taking over the bloom filter that fronts the Kivet store. Current config: 4 hash functions, ~1% false-positive target, rebuilt nightly from the key manifest. Plugin authors hit it via the `mayContain()` API — remind them it can return false positives, never false negatives, so plugins must still handle empty reads. Resize logic is manual; bump bit-array size when FP rate crosses 2%. Rebuild script lives in `tools/bloom`. Until the transition completes, route all plugin-facing questions to the outgoing owner named below.

signatory, yahog-badug: Quenix Ulaael